The implementation is based on "best effort" approach: if host is capable of executing statx(), host statx() is used. If not, the implementation includes invoking a more mature system call fstatat() on the host side to achieve as close as possible functionality. Support for statx() in kernel and glibc was, however, introduced at different points of time (the difference is more than a year): - kernel: Linux 4.11 (30 April 2017) - glibc: glibc 2.28 (1 Aug 2018) In this patch, the availability of statx() support is established via __NR_statx (if it is defined, statx() is considered available). This coincedes with statx() introduction in kernel. However, the structure statx definition may not be available in any header for hosts with glibc older than 2.28 (and it is, by design, to be defined in one of glibc headers), even though the full statx() functionality may be supported in kernel. Hence, a structure "target_statx" is defined in this patch, to remove that dependency on glibc headers, and to use statx() functionality as soon as the host kernel is capable of supporting it. Such statx structure definition is used for both target and host structures statx (of course, this doesn't mean the endian arrangement is the same on target and host - the endian conversion is done in all necessary cases). Basically, the rules from the kernel are: 1. Majority of architectures have a common flock definition. 2. Architectures with 32-bit MIPS ABIs have a sligtly different flock definition; those architectures are the only arcitectures that have HAVE_ARCH_STRUCT_FLOCK defined, and that preprocessor constant is used in the common header as a flag for including or not including common flock definition. 3. Sparc architectures also have a sligtly different flock definition, but the difference is only the padding at the end of the structure. The presence of that padding is determined by preprocessor constants __ARCH_FLOCK6_PAD and __ARCH_FLOCK64_PAD. QEMU linux-user already implements rules 1. and 3. in a very similar way as they are implemented in kernel. However, rule 2. is implemented in a dissimilar way (for example, the constant TARGET_HAVE_ARCH_STRUCT_FLOCK is missing), and this patch brings QEMU implementation much closer to the kernel implementation. TARGET_HAVE_ARCH_STRUCT_FLOCK64 constant is also introduced to mimic HAVE_ARCH_STRUCT_FLOCK64 from kernel, but it is not defined anywhere, however, this is the case with HAVE_ARCH_STRUCT_FLOCK64 in kernel as well. Note that a vast majority of FP instructions are not affected by the absence of the code in this patch, as they use alternative code paths for handling floating point exceptions (see, for example, invocations of update_fcr31()) - they rely on softfloat library for keeping track on exceptions that needs to be raised. However, there are few MIPS FP instructions (an example is CTC1) that use function do_raise_exception() directly, and they need the case that is added in this patch to propagate the FPE exception as designed. The code is based on kernel's function force_fcr31_sig() in arch/mips/kernel.traps.c.
